Sewer Line Snaking in Denver, CO

Sewer line snaking is a plumbing service designed to clear blockages and obstructions within a home's main sewer line. This process involves inserting a specialized auger or snake tool into the sewer pipe to break apart or remove debris such as tree roots, grease buildup, or accumulated waste that can cause backups or slow drains. It is commonly requested for issues like persistent clogs, slow draining sinks or toilets, and foul odors coming from the drains, helping to restore proper flow and prevent further damage to the plumbing system.

Homeowners considering sewer line snaking should understand that the service is typically used for addressing specific blockages or recurring drainage problems. Before requesting this service, it’s helpful to identify if multiple fixtures are affected or if backups occur frequently, as these can indicate a sewer line issue. Additionally, property owners may want to inquire about the scope of the work, potential underlying causes of blockages, and whether further inspections or repairs might be necessary to ensure the long-term health of the sewer system.

Sewer Line Snaking Questions

What is sewer line snaking? Sewer line snaking is a method to clear blockages in the main sewer line using a flexible auger or cable tool.

When is sewer line snaking needed? It is typically used when drains are slow or backing up due to clogs caused by debris, grease, or tree roots.

How does sewer line snaking work? A cable is inserted into the sewer pipe and rotated to break up or dislodge obstructions, restoring flow.

Is sewer line snaking safe for pipes? Yes, when performed properly, snaking is a safe and effective way to clear minor to moderate blockages.
